正文
输出不大于n的所有素数python,输出不大于n的所有素数
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
python里输入一个数求不大于他的所以素数
1、质数又称素数,有无限个。质数定义为在大于1的自然数中,除了1和它本身以外不再有其他因数的数称为质数,如:11119。
2、使用 for 循环遍历 3~100 的所有数字; 对每个数字进行判断是否为素数,使用嵌套的 for 循环,判断该数字能否被 2~(num-1) 中的任意一个数字整除; 如果该数字不能被整除,则说明该数字为素数,输出该数字。
3、print(\n共计%d个素数。%count)程序中首先定义了一个名为isPrime的函数,用于判断一个数是否为素数。质数又称素数,有无限个。
Python编程#输出n以内的所有质数。
Python编程是一种跨平台的计算机程序设计语言,是ABC语言的替代品。
Python编程是一种跨平台的计算机程序设计语言,是ABC语言的替代品。Python能提供高效的高级数据结构,还能简单有效地面向对象编程。
python是一种极少数能兼具简单与功能强大的编程语言 官方介绍:python是一款易于学习且功能强大的编程语言,它具有高效率的数据结构,能够简单又有效地实现面象对象编程。
Python是一种跨平台的计算机程序编程语言,能提供高效的高级数据结构,还能简单有效地面向对象编程。Python也是一种面向对象动态类型的编程语言,最初被设计用于编写自动化脚本,现在越来越多被用于独立的、大型项目的开发。
Python是一种面向对象、直译式计算机程序设计语言(简称为编程语言)。也是一种功能强大而完善的通用型语言,已经具有十多年的发展历史,成熟且稳定。Python 具有脚本语言中最丰富和强大的类库,足以支持绝大多数日常应用。
python编程能干什么如下:系统编程:提供API(ApplicationProgramming Interface应用程序编程接口),能方便进行系统维护和管理,Linux下标志性语言之一,是很多系统管理员理想的编程工具。
编程实现,输入一个自然数n,输出n以内的所有素数。
1、我们可以使用埃氏筛法(也叫素数筛法)来列举所有小于等于n的素数。该算法的基本思想是先列出所有小于等于n的自然数,然后从小到大枚举每个数,将其所有的倍数都标记为合数,最后剩下的未被标记的就是素数。
2、指在一个大于1的自然数中,除了1和此整数自身外,不能被其他自然数整除的数。一般正常人的解法是两次循环,假设求小于N的所有素数。一次用N-1之间的所有数去除,如果能被整除这个数肯定不是素数。否则是素数。
3、有三种方法:输出1-100以内的素数:同样,也是输出1-100以内的素数,这个构造一个数组,将其所有元素初始化为1,表示素数,这时取x从2开始,到100以内做循环。
4、从键盘输入任意自然数N(N10)要求:筛选出3~N之间的素数 输出素数,每个数占用6宽度,左对齐。
5、%d,&a[i]);if (a[i]max) max=a[i];}for(i=2;i=max;i++){if (p[i]) continue;j=2;while (i*j=max) {p[i*j]=1;j++;}} //用筛选法筛选出素数。
6、定义一个函数,输入一个数 n,返回值为 bool 类型,表示该数是否为素数。 在函数中,遍历 2 到 sqrt(n) 之间的数,如果 n 能被它们中的任意一个数整除,则 n 不是素数,函数返回 false;否则 n 是素数,函数返回 true。
输出不大于n的所有素数python的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于输出不大于n的所有素数、输出不大于n的所有素数python的信息别忘了在本站进行查找喔。